Transaction 962f91d0cd409d7dc88568e7d01f2813d60034ea4e31436fc463313c8ffe6576
1 Input
1 Output
-
962f91d0cd409d7dc88568e7d01f2813d60034ea4e31436fc463313c8ffe6576:0
- value
- 139521
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51e9a3933f5c55803fc70021411533a56f0de0b1 OP_EQUAL
- address
- 39A8YbsB2dEEEAh6mGUTtSpxfDbyB9Lg5k